C++vector进行局部排序

#include<stdio.h>

#include

#include

#include<stdlib.h>

#include

using namespace std;

int main(){

int i,j;

vectorvv;

for(i=0;i<100;i++){

vv.push_back(rand()%100);

}

vector::iterator left,right;

left = right = vv.begin();

for(i=1;i<10;i++){

left ++;

}

for(i=1;i<80;i++){

right ++;

}

sort(left,right);

for(i=0;i<100;i++){

printf("%d ",vv[i]);

}

return 0;

}

发布了243 篇原创文章 · 获赞 4 · 访问量 3726

猜你喜欢

转载自blog.csdn.net/it_xiangqiang/article/details/105177213